Steel sediment filters are devices designed to clean working environments from mechanical impurities. They are used in water supply, gas supply, heating systems, as well as in industrial pipelines to protect equipment from contamination. The main task of filters is to prevent dirt particles or other solids from entering the equipment, which helps to extend its service life and improve the efficiency of the system.
This type of filter is used both in enterprises (in industry) and in domestic conditions.
In industrial systems, it performs two main functions:
- Cleaning the working environment (e.g. water, gas, oil).
- Protecting equipment from damage due to foreign particles.
Design
Flanged steel sediment filter consists of the following main parts:
- Body: made of steel, which ensures strength and durability.
- Bonnet: closes the body and provides access to internal elements for maintenance.
- Filter mesh: made of stainless steel (AISI 304) to ensure a high degree of purification and corrosion resistance.

Features of operation
To ensure reliable operation of the filter, the following recommendations must be followed:
- Regularly perform maintenance – clean the filter element mesh from accumulated contaminants.
- Install the filter according to the manufacturer's technical requirements – take into account the direction of the flow of the working medium (indicated by an arrow on the body).

| Parameter name | Indicator |
|---|---|
| Nominal pressure PN, MPa (kgf/cm²) | 1.6 (16) |
| Connection type | фланцевый |
| Working environment | water, steam, petroleum products, gas, non-aggressive liquids |
| Maximum working environment temperature, °C | 425 |
| Body strength test, MPa | 2.4 |
| Description | Material |
|---|---|
| Body | Carbon Steel WCB |
| Filter | AISI 304 |
| Bonnet | Carbon Steel WCB |
| Seal | Corrugated SS+graphite |
